__author__ = 'yanivb'
from pprint import pprint
import sys, os, getopt
# Are we running via IDA ?
is_ida = True
try:
import idaapi
import idautils
import idc
except ImportError as err:
is_ida = False
########################################################################
#
# Config parameters definition dictionary
param_def = {'DLD-ACT': "true/false to update default C&C servers",
'DLD-C': "uses this value to make sure that C&C updater is valid",
'DLD-C0': "uses this value to make sure that C&C updater is valid",
'DLD-D': "Static C&C Updater URL",
'DLD-E': "Dynamic C&C Updater TLD",
'DLD-IH1': "Connection time begin",
'DLD-IH2': "Connection time end",
'DLD-IHC': "Take into account connection hours?",
'DLD-IP': "Default C&C IP Address",
'DLD-NTI': "Timing before connection attempt (seconds)",
'DLD-P': "Dynamic C&C Updater path (relative)",
'DLD-PRT': "Default C&C port",
'DLD-RCH': "true/false to put value on statrup",
'DLD-RL': "If not RCH, then uses function registerapp from DLL",
'DLD-RN': "Current version run reg key name",
'DLD-S': "Initial value for DGA",
'DLD-SN': "Service name - registration related",
'DLD-ST': "Service regiteration related",
'DLD-TN': "Identifier transmitted upon first C&C connection",
'DLD-USA': "related to removable device infection",
'DLD-USI': "USB Infection flag"}

########################################################################
#
# Get Explosive Configuration Values
#
########################################################################
def get_real_value(value):
if "@" in value:
return "".join(chr(int(c)) for c in value[:-1].split("@"))
return value
def parse(data):
settings = {}
ignore, version, config = data.rsplit("DLD-VR", 2)
version = version[1:-1]
settings["DLD-VR"] = [version, "Explosive Version"]
while len(config) > 0:
try:
index = config.index("DLD")
except Exception as ex:
break
config = config[index:]
param, config = config.split(':', 1)
value, config = config.split(':' + param, 1)
param_description = "** UNKNOWN **"
if param in param_def:
param_description = param_def[param]
settings[param] = [get_real_value(value), param_description]
return settings
